OSDN Git Service

configure: Properly fail when libcdio/cdparanoia is not found
authorVittorio Giovara <vittorio.giovara@gmail.com>
Sun, 22 Feb 2015 19:49:52 +0000 (19:49 +0000)
committerVittorio Giovara <vittorio.giovara@gmail.com>
Sun, 22 Feb 2015 22:31:54 +0000 (22:31 +0000)
configure

index 4543b00..c1d673c 100755 (executable)
--- a/configure
+++ b/configure
@@ -4298,7 +4298,8 @@ enabled_any sndio_indev sndio_outdev && check_lib2 sndio.h sio_open -lsndio
 
 if enabled libcdio; then
     check_lib2 "cdio/cdda.h cdio/paranoia.h" cdio_cddap_open -lcdio_paranoia -lcdio_cdda -lcdio ||
-    check_lib2 "cdio/paranoia/cdda.h cdio/paranoia/paranoia.h" cdio_cddap_open -lcdio_paranoia -lcdio_cdda -lcdio
+    check_lib2 "cdio/paranoia/cdda.h cdio/paranoia/paranoia.h" cdio_cddap_open -lcdio_paranoia -lcdio_cdda -lcdio ||
+    die "ERROR: No usable libcdio/cdparanoia found"
 fi
 
 check_lib X11/Xlib.h XOpenDisplay -lX11 && enable xlib